Seaways is in Torcross, Kingsbridge and in South Hams district. TQ7 2TQ is located in the Stokenham elect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Totnes.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Partnership Status

Across the UK, the average relationship status breakdown is roughly 44% married, 38% single, 9% divorced, 6% widowed, and 2% separated.

In the immediate vicinity of TQ7 2TQ there is a very large concentration of residents that are married - 59.1% of the resident population. In contrast, the average marriage rate across the census is about 44%.

Areas with a high percentage of married residents are typically suburban neighborhoods, towns with good schools and family-friendly amenities, and regions with affordable, spacious housing options. Additionally, such areas can be popular among retirees.

Safety

Is Seaways Street dangerous?

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Seaways was 38.3 per 1,000 residents, which is 28.7% higher than the Allington & Strete average. The most reported crime type was Violence and sexual offences.

Seaways has the 19th highest crime rate of 55 local areas in Allington & Strete and the 125th highest crime rate of 283 local areas in South Hams .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 23.0 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been falling year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-16.1%.

Employment

TQ7 2TQ area has a very high level of entrepreneurship. Only 2% of streets have higher percent of entrepreneur residents. 20% of population in this area is self-employed, while the average in the UK is 9.7%. High number of entrepreneurs usually leads to relatively high economic growth, higher paid jobs and better quality of life in the area.

TQ7 2TQ area has a low unemployment rate. According to Census 2021, 2% residents of this area were unemployed, while the average in the UK was 4.83%. A low level of unemployment in an area indicates a strong job market, where most people who are seeking work can find employment. This generally reflects a healthy economy in the area.

The percentage of retired residents living in TQ7 2TQ area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 41%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
